Gallery: The Apple Mac at 30: See the Evolution of an Icon
01View the gallery in full screen to read more about each Mac.
02The Lisa, 1983
The Mac's roots trace back to the Lisa, which debuted in 1983 with a graphical user interface and mouse.
03Macintosh, 1984
The Macintosh landed 30 years ago today, launching with Apple’s iconic 1984 Super Bowl commercial.
04iMac, 1998
The 1998 "Bondi Blue" iMac came as a welcome antidote to the boring, beige desktop PC.
05Mac OS X, 2001
Mac OS X was a complete rethinking of the Mac operating system.
Josh Valcarcel/WIRED06MacBook Pro with Retina Display, 2012
Apple’s pro-level portable sharpened things up with a high-resolution display.
Photo: Alex Washburn/WIRED07Redesigned iMac, 2012
The iMac has grown up and slimmed down from its jewel-tone beginnings.
Photo: Josh Valcarcel/WIRED08Mac Pro, 2013
Apple ditched the sharp angles of a traditional desktop tower for the cylindrical Mac Pro.
